To DO:
For this assignment, you'll select four (4) resources, develop the works cited entry, and write a short blurb about:
1) What is the source is examining?
2) What is the source going to do for your paper (what is the SPECIFIC benefit)?
For example:
First Resource (of 4)
Lackman, Jon. "Is It Wrong to Let Children Do Extreme Sports? (Links to an external site.)Links to an external site." The New York Times Magazine. 14, May 2015. Retrieved from: https://www.nytimes.com/2015/05/17/magazine/is-it-wrong-to-let-children-do-extreme-sports.html
This article is looking at how, though the issue of children participating in extreme sports is controversial due to safety concerns, youth are still drawn to these sports more and more over time. This will be a beneficial resource to use for my research paper because I'm setting out to make an argument that parents should not restrict their children's interests, even if they include dangerous pursuits like extreme sports. The articles evidence for an increased appetite in extreme sports for kids shows us that there is a need to address how parenting can best fit these changing interests.
